Need help choosing coaxials

Wanted to buy the Alpine SPR-60's for my front doors but just couldnt afford them at the time and ended up picking up the Pioneer TS-D1302R since they were half the price (which i ended up ordering the 5.25 inch set by mistake instead of the 6.25 inch set). I have fallen in love with these D series Pioneers but now that i can afford the Type R's should i just go for the 6.5 Pioneer's or the SPR's? The SPR's look like they handle more power from the looks of that "subwoofer like" surround but wondering if they'll make a difference or sound any better than the Pioneers. Any advice would be appreciated, and please do not bring up any other speakers i have set my mind on these 2 coaxials.

Setup : Alpine CDA-9887 w/KTP-445U Power Pack

 
Pioneer D series is much better than Alpine Type R IMO.

Pioneer TS D1720c is still my favorite budget component set to date. I say stick with them. At the very best, going to Type R comps is a lateral move, personally I consider it a downgrade.

 
Yea when i bought these D series every time i get in my car i cant believe how good they sound so i think im just gonna go for the 6 3/4 oversized ones which im sure will handle PLENTY of power.

 
Yea i think im just going to bridge my Ktp-445u and put 100 watts to them intead of the 50 they are getting now but then my rear speakers wont sound because my internal radio amp is no good. What do you suggest i do?

 
I also really like the Pioneer D series coaxials so they have my vote. I have the 6.75" components in my doors and the coaxial 6.5" as my center speaker. From a sound perspective they are very similar, even with the simpler crossover on the coaxial version. I would say if you are also happy with the Pioneer sound, stick with them and upgrade to the larger 6.5" or 6.75" version. Bigger is better. The 6.75" mids in my doors could play really low, even off of just deck power before I got my whole system done.
